“In the townland of Kilmore in the house where the O Reillys once lived...”
(continued from previous page)have Holy Water with him and shake it over the child in The name of the Father and of the Son and of the Holy Ghost and catch the child at once before the fairy woman could touch it.
Micheál Mór did as he was directed in the dream and soon after midnight he saw two small women standing at the window and one disappeared through it, he shook the Holy Water on himself and went down and stood at the window also, and the child was pushed out on the window at once. He shook the Holy Water on it and caught hold of it just before the fairy woman's hands touched it. He rescued the child but the fairies had their revenge.
